A bill for an act relating to transit; governing certain light rail transit operating and capital maintenance costs; amending Minnesota Statutes 2024, section 473.4051, by adding a subdivision. B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F MINNESOTA: Section 1. Minnesota Statutes 2024, section 473.4051, is amended by adding a subdivision to read: new text begin Subd. 3a. new text end new text begin Light rail transit; certain operating and capital maintenance costs. new text end new text begin (a) For purposes of this subdivision, "Blue Line extension" means that portion of the Blue Line light rail transit line from Target Field Station in Minneapolis to Brooklyn Park, also known as the Blue Line light rail transit extension project. new text end new text begin (b) After operating revenue and federal funds are used for operations or ongoing capital maintenance costs attributable to the Blue Line extension, the council must pay all remaining costs from county sources. new text end new text begin (c) Hennepin County must provide for the county sources under paragraph (b) from one or more of: sales tax revenue, as defined in section 473.4465, subdivision 1; or the county transportation sales tax under section 297A.993. new text end new text begin EFFECTIVE DATE; APPLICATION. new text end new text begin This section is effective the day following final enactment and applies in the counties of Anoka, Carver, Dakota, Hennepin, Ramsey, Scott, and Washington. new text end
